These data suggest that increased IFN-alpha8 (show IFNa14 Antibodies) activity may promote the loss of T cells by accelerating cell turnover and activation-induced cell death while decreasing the renewal of T cells by inhibiting the proliferative effect of IL-7 (show IL7 Antibodies).
IFN-alpha8 (show IFNa14 Antibodies) and -alpha10 most potently enhanced expression of IFN-gamma (show IFNG Antibodies), IL-2 (show IL2 Antibodies), and IL-4 (show IL4 Antibodies).
variation at IFNA2 (show IFNA2 Antibodies) -173 and IFNA8 -884 conditions reduced IFN-alpha (show IFNA Antibodies) production, and increased susceptibility to SMA (show SMN1 Antibodies) and mortality
Data describe the species specificity of IFN-alphas, the residues in murine IFN-alpha4 that preclude strong affinity interactions with human IFNAR1 (show IFNAR1 Antibodies) and 2, and residues in human IFN-alpha8 (show IFNa14 Antibodies) that resemble a receptor interactive domain in murine IFN-alpha4.
Alpha interferon suppresses the cyclin D3 and cdc25A genes, leading to a reversible G0-like arrest.
Produced by macrophages, IFN-alpha have antiviral protein kinase and an oligoadenylate synthetase.
